PostgreSQL JSONB Data Type: Efficiently Querying JSON Data

In today's data-driven landscape, the ability to handle and query unstructured or semi-structured data is crucial for businesses seeking to extract valuable insights. PostgreSQL, a robust open-source relational database management system, offers the JSONB data type, a powerful feature that enables efficient storage and querying of JSON (JavaScript Object Notation) data. In this blog, we'll dive into the world of PostgreSQL JSONB data type, exploring its capabilities and how it revolutionizes the way you manage and query JSON data. Additionally, we'll introduce you to CloudActive Labs' Hire PostgreSQL Developer Services, designed to help you maximize the benefits of PostgreSQL's JSONB data type and enhance your data management strategies. 

Understanding PostgreSQL JSONB Data Type:

1. JSONB: A Binary Format for JSON: 

  • JSONB is a binary storage format for JSON data in PostgreSQL. It combines the flexibility of JSON with the efficiency of a binary representation, enabling faster data manipulation and querying. 

2. Advantages of JSONB: 

  • Efficient Storage: JSONB uses a compact binary format, optimizing storage and reducing disk space. 
  • High Performance: The binary representation accelerates indexing and querying, resulting in faster data retrieval. 
  • Query Flexibility: JSONB supports a wide range of query operations, enabling powerful data analysis. 
Efficiently Querying JSON Data with JSONB:

1. Indexing for Performance: 

  • PostgreSQL allows you to create indexes on JSONB columns, facilitating fast retrieval of specific JSON elements. 

2. Querying JSON Elements: 

  • Utilize the rich set of JSON functions and operators to query and manipulate JSON data efficiently. 
  • Extract specific attributes, filter arrays, and perform complex aggregations using JSON functions. 

3. Combining Relational and JSON Data: 

  • Leverage the hybrid nature of PostgreSQL by seamlessly combining JSONB data with traditional relational data. 
Leveraging JSONB Data Type with CloudActive Labs' PostgreSQL Developer Services:
  • Data Model Integration: Our PostgreSQL developers collaborate with you to design an integrated data model that combines JSONB data with traditional relational structures. 
  • Query Optimization: We optimize your JSONB queries, ensuring that your data analysis operations are performed efficiently for optimal performance. 
  • Indexing Strategies: Our experts design and implement appropriate indexing strategies for JSONB data, enabling fast access to specific JSON elements. 
  • Data Transformation: We assist in transforming and migrating existing JSON data into the JSONB data type, ensuring a smooth transition and improved query performance. 


PostgreSQL's JSONB data type revolutionizes the way you manage and query JSON data, offering both flexibility and efficiency. By leveraging the power of JSONB, you can efficiently store, retrieve, and analyze complex and unstructured data, opening the doors to deeper insights and improved decision-making. CloudActive Labs' Hire PostgreSQL Developer Services provide you with the expertise to harness the full potential of JSONB. Our skilled developers collaborate with you to integrate JSONB data, optimize queries, and implement indexing strategies, enhancing your data management and analysis capabilities. Contact us today to unlock the benefits of PostgreSQL's JSONB data type and propel your data-driven initiatives forward. 

